JOB GOALS:
The Instructional Coach will work with building principals, classroom teachers and para-educators to provide direct support and assistance in the classroom to facilitate implementation of adopted curriculum, use of effective instructional strategies and the use of data to improve student achievement.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Form strong professional relationships with colleagues
- Communicate effectively with administrators, teachers and paraprofessionals
- Provide model teaching, co-teaching and/or side-by-side coaching based on classroom observations
- Support teacher learning by training and coaching staff in the implementation of adopted curriculum and evidence-based instructional strategies
- Assist teachers and para-educators in the development of effective classroom management strategies
- Coordinate ongoing formative assessment and progress monitoring practices
- Support school intervention teams and collaborate regarding instructional decisions based on data
- Use data to monitor and evaluate program implementation
- Work with teachers to help analyze data and improve instructional practices
- Provide staff development to small or large groups of educators at the school and district level.
- Work collaboratively with teachers to use evidence-based reading strategies, cognitively-guided mathematics instruction and literacy techniques that support all content areas
- Cultivate and model a respectful working and learning environment
- Maintain high standards of ethical behavior and maintain the integrity of confidential information relating to students, staff, or District patrons
- Have regular and predictable attendance
- Performs all other duties as assigned consistent with the responsibilities of a teacher, the Idaho Code of Ethics, and the negotiated contract.
